Output e3b2cdb99bc5cfd75e6e92b0b484af25995f5b01ce348cc2f05e9d35ea8ddd86:1

value
762641
script pubkey
OP_0 OP_PUSHBYTES_20 32b0626be6d973e2fa013a1d933dc6186c58006a
address
bc1qx2cxy6lxm9e797sp8gwex0wxrpk9sqr2txjy0w
transaction
e3b2cdb99bc5cfd75e6e92b0b484af25995f5b01ce348cc2f05e9d35ea8ddd86
confirmations
329173
spent
true